Since 1960, Thomson Meats Ltd. (Thomson’s) has grown from a small retail butcher shop in Naicam, Saskatchewan, to an integrated meat processing firm providing a variety of fresh and processed food items. In 1982 Thomson Meats Ltd. opened a new facility in Melfort, Saskatchewan.
In June 1991, Thomson Meats Ltd. was registered as a federally inspected meat plant under the Canadian Food Inspection Agency (CFIA). Further expansion was required in 1995 and 2006 to accommodate shipping quality meat products throughout Saskatchewan, Alberta, B.C., Manitoba, the Yukon and the Northwest Territories.
Our Retail-Redi Program products include pre-cut, pre-priced beef, pork and poultry products that can be placed directly into the retail display freezers. Other products include a variety of processed meats, fully cooked meat items, smoked products and private label products. Our product lines are subjected to constant analysis to reflect consumer demand and quality needs.
In 2006, Thomson’s added toll processing services and products for others to its focus of selling its own branded and private label products. Furthermore, in November 2006, Thomson Meats Ltd. achieved HACCP (Hazard Analysis Critical Control Points) Certification which was a new CFIA requirement and has recently converted to CVS (Compliance Verification System).
With the establishment of the Saskatchewan Toll Processing Centre (STPC), the company’s focus expanded to provide toll processing services to organizations who wish to enter federally regulated markets, primarily with cooked product.
Thomson’s continues to pursue additional opportunities to expand its traditional line of business to become a major player in the Canadian market place. |
